工程机械遥控器协议模板,深入解析与应用指南
一、随着自动化和智能化技术的快速发展,工程机械行业正经历着深刻的变革。遥控操作作为提升工程机械安全性和效率的关键技术之一,正得到越来越广泛的应用。而工程机械遥控器协议模板作为实现遥控功能的核心,其重要性不言而喻。
二、工程机械遥控器协议模板:定义与重要性
2.1 定义
工程机械遥控器协议模板是指预先定义好的数据传输格式和通信规则,用于规范工程机械遥控器与主机之间的信息交互。它就象是一套通用的语言,确保双方能够准确理解彼此的指令和数据。
2.2 重要性
保障通信可靠性: 统一的协议模板可以避免因通信格式不兼容导致的误操作和数据丢失,提高遥控操作的可靠性。
简化开发流程: 协议模板为遥控器和主机厂商提供了标准化的开发框架,缩短了开发周期,降低了开发成本。
促进互联互通: 采用通用协议模板可以打破不同品牌设备之间的壁垒,促进工程机械行业的互联互通。
三、常见工程机械遥控器协议类型
3.1 CAN总线协议
CAN(Controller Area Network)总线协议以其高可靠性、实时性和抗干扰能力强等优点,广泛应用于工程机械遥控系统。
优点: 传输速度快、实时性好、可靠性高、成本相对较低。
缺点: 报文长度有限,不适合传输大量数据。
3.2 RS485协议
RS485协议是一种常用的串行通信协议,具有传输距离远、抗干扰能力强的特点。
优点: 布线简单、传输距离远、成本低廉。
缺点: 传输速度相对较慢,实时性不如CAN总线。
3.3 无线通信协议
随着无线通信技术的进步,基于WiFi、蓝牙、ZigBee等技术的无线遥控器协议也逐渐应用于工程机械领域。
优点: 无需布线,操作灵活方便,可实现远距离控制。
缺点: 易受环境干扰,安全性需要特别关注。
四、工程机械遥控器协议模板关键要素
4.1 数据帧结构
数据帧是协议模板的基本单元,通常包含帧头、数据长度、指令代码、数据域、校验码、帧尾等字段。
4.2 指令集
指令集定义了遥控器和主机之间可以执行的操作指令,例如启动、停止、转向、油门控制等。
4.3 数据编码方式
常用的数据编码方式包括ASCII码、十六进制码等,需要根据实际应用场景选取合适的编码方式。
4.4 错误检测与处理机制
为了确保通信的可靠性,协议模板需要定义相应的错误检测机制,例如校验和、循环冗余校验(CRC)等,并规定相应的错误处理策略。
五、工程机械遥控器协议模板设计原则
5.1 安全可靠
安全可靠是首要原则,协议设计需要充分考虑各种潜在风险,例如数据丢失、误操作、恶意攻击等,并采取相应的安全措施。
5.2 简单易用
协议设计应尽量简洁明了,易于理解和实现,降低开发和维护成本。
5.3 可扩展性
协议设计应具备一定的灵活性和可扩展性,以适应未来功能升级和新技术应用的需求。
5.4 兼容性
协议设计应尽量兼容现有的工程机械控制系统,方便设备的集成和应用。
六、工程机械遥控器协议模板应用案例
6.1 案例一:基于CAN总线的挖掘机遥控系统
采用CAN总线协议进行数据传输,保证了通信的实时性和可靠性。
定义了丰富的指令集,涵盖了挖掘机的所有操作功能。
采用CRC校验机制,确保数据的完整性和准确性。
6.2 案例二:基于无线通信的塔式起重机遥控系统
采用WiFi技术实现无线通信,操作灵活方便。
采用数据加密技术,保障通信安全。
设计了友好的用户界面,方便操作人员使用。
七、未来趋势
标准化: 随着行业的发展,预计会出现更加统一和标准化的工程机械遥控器协议模板,促进设备的互联互通。
智能化: 未来协议模板将集成更多智能化功能,例如故障诊断、远程维护、数据分析等,进一步提升工程机械的智能化水平。
安全性: 随着网络安全威胁的日益严峻,未来协议模板将更加注重安全性设计,例如采用更强大的加密算法、身份认证机制等,保障设备的安全运行。
八、常见问题解答
8.1 如何选取合适的工程机械遥控器协议模板?
选取协议模板需要考虑以下因素:
设备的控制需求和数据传输量
通信距离和环境要求
成本预算和开发周期
安全性要求
8.2 如何确保工程机械遥控系统的安全性?
采用安全可靠的通信协议和加密算法。
设置权限管理机制,防止未经授权的操作。
定期进行安全测试和漏洞修复。
8.3 工程机械遥控器协议模板未来发展方向是什么?
标准化、智能化、安全性将是未来发展的重要方向。
无线通信、人工智能、大数据等新技术将为工程机械遥控器协议模板带来更多可能性。
工程机械遥控器协议模板是实现遥控操作的关键,其设计和应用对于提高工程机械的安全性和效率至关重要。相信随着技术的不断进步和行业标准的逐步完善,工程机械遥控技术将迎来更加广阔的发展前景。